Dietrich Bonhoeffer, theology, and political resistance / edited by Lori Brandt Hale and W. David Hall ; introduction by Victoria J. Barnett.

Contributor(s): Hale, Lori Brandt [editor.] | Hall, W. David, 1965- [editor.] | Barnett, Victoria, 1950- [author of introduction.]
Material type: TextTextSeries: Faith and politics : political theology in a new keyPublisher: Lanham, Maryland : Lexington Books, an imprint of The Rowman & Littlefield Group, Inc., [2020]Description: xi, 216 pages ; 24 cmContent type: text Media type: unmediated Carrier type: volumeISBN: 9781498591065Subject(s): Bonhoeffer, Dietrich, 1906-1945LOC classification: BX4827.B57 | D558 2020Bibliography, Etc. Note: Includes bibliographical references and index.
Contents:
The Church as an agent of resistance in Bonhoeffer's political theology / Michael P. DeJonge -- Recovering the natural for politics : Bonhoeffer and the natural law tradition / Jens Zimmermann -- Political meditations in confessional keys : the political theologies of Carl Schmitt, Walter Benjamin and Dietrich Bonhoeffer / W. David Hall -- Bonhoeffer, the discourses on Status confessionis in apartheid South Africa, and confessing the faith anew / Robert Vosloo -- Bonhoeffer's critique of morality : a theological resource for dismantling mass incarceration / Jennifer M. McBride, Thomas Fabisiak -- The interfaith imperative : how Dietrich Bonhoeffer compels interfaith action / Lori Brandt Hale -- Self and shadow : Bonhoeffer, social location and gender as genre / Lisa E. Dahill -- Bonhoeffer in the Anthropocene : ecoethics and earthly Christianity / Dianne P. Rayson -- "Heritage not hate" or "heritage and decay"? : lessons for white Christians from Dietrich Bonhoeffer on the Confederate monuments debate / Karen V. Guth -- The deed Is an Important medium of Christ's reconciling presence / John W. Matthews -- Between Sundays : what the church is for / Paul Lutter -- Bonhoeffer in Charlottesville / Jeffrey C. Pugh.
